What You Will Contribute:

This position is responsible for supporting the Strategic and Tactical initiatives within Badger Meter to support changing business needs.

This role will assist the Strategic Sourcing Manager with managing vendor relationships, new product development, project implementation, and process efficiencies. It will also assist in implementing sourcing strategies, finding new suppliers, as well as evaluating current suppliers.

This role will have direct buying responsibilities of a commodity(s) as the procurement department requires. This person will work with the appropriate site Procurement Manager(s) to ensure tactical buying needs are met.

The work performed in this role will support all Safety, Quality, On-time Delivery, Cost, and Continuous improvement activities to achieve Badger Meter’s corporate goals.

Job Responsibilities:

As directed to support the Strategic Sourcing Manager.

  • Drive proactive involvement in all functional activities related to sourcing. This may include attending project meetings and working with appropriate individuals to understand new part requirements.
  • Work closely with Engineering, Project Management, Operations, and Quality to ensure the optimal source is selected and capable to support Badger Meter.
  • Review and evaluate supply base by commodity to identify optimal sources for Badger Meter while consolidating to align with strong supply partners.
  • Evaluates and analyzes supplier capabilities to determine best overall value, recommends suppliers for development of new or improvements to existing products to the Project Teams.
  • Perform on-site supplier evaluation visits to assist in the recommendation process

For commodities or work assigned by the site Procurement Manager(s)

  • Analyzes and schedules material purchases utilizing Badger Meter’s ERP system and tools.
  • Set planning parameters and issue PO’s to support production requirements.
  • This includes optimizing the process to maintain short lead-times, low inventory, yet supplying required materials in a timely manner.
  • Position requires the understanding of production and inventory control and forecasting procedures.
  • Supports Procurement Department in necessary metric reporting or any other required procedure in the department.
  • This may include supplier performance reports, supplier risk analysis reports, supplier capacity reviews, supplier quality certification status, on-time delivery reporting, ppm analysis, etc.
